Creamline returns to PVL Finals, sets up showdown vs Cignal

Creamline is back in familiar territory — the Premier Volleyball League Finals.

The Cool Smashers outlasted the Farm Fresh Foxies, 25-23, 14-25, 25-23, 25-19, in a virtual battle for the last remaining Finals spot in the 2026 PVL All-Filipino Conference on Thursday at the Filoil Centre in San Juan.

This marks Creamline’s 15th Finals appearance and its first since the 2024–25 All-Filipino Conference, missing the championship stage in the next three tournaments.

“Siguro number one, yung mga players talagang nag-step up, talagang gusto nilang manalo today. Kasi yung Farm Fresh, hindi rin talaga basta-basta — veteran team din. Pero siguro mas gusto ng players ng Creamline na manalo, makabalik sa finals, makalaban yung Cignal,” said Cool Smashers head coach Sherwin Meneses.

Creamline will face Cignal in the best-of-three Finals beginning Tuesday at 5:30 PM at the Smart Araneta Coliseum.

Game 2 is scheduled for next Thursday, while Game 3 — if necessary — will be on April 28. All matches will take place at the Big Dome.

Cignal has won its past two meetings against Creamline in the semifinals and qualifying round, while the Cool Smashers took their preliminary round encounter.

Creamline was comfortably ahead, 19-14, in the third set, but second-stringer Mylene Paat sparked a Farm Fresh rally to tie it at 19.

The Cool Smashers, however, regained their composure. They closed out the set, with Bernadeth Pons, Michele Gumabao, Jema Galanza, and Tots Carlos delivering key hits to take a 2-1 set advantage.

Creamline then delivered a strong finishing kick in the fourth, turning a tight 19-17 lead into a 25-19 clincher behind Pangs Panaga, Galanza, and errors from the opposition, sealing the win in two hours and nine minutes.

“Unang-una, sobrang masaya. Kasi hindi rin talaga naging madali yung journey namin na makabalik sa Finals ngayong conference,” said Pons, who finished with 12 points, 17 receptions, and 17 digs.

“So, sobrang happy, pero yun, hindi pa tapos yung laban. Kailangan namin ulit na maghanda, magtrabaho pa para makuha namin yung goal this conference.”

Three-time MVP Carlos led the balanced Creamline attack with 15 points and 14 digs, while Galanza and Panaga added 13 points each.

Jia De Guzman orchestrated the offense with 26 excellent sets and added five points. Then Jen Nierva anchored the floor defense with 23 excellent receptions on 29 attempts.

On the other hand, Farm Fresh will battle PLDT for the bronze medal.

Trisha Tubu spearheaded the Foxies anew with 21 points, while Ces Molina delivered an all-around effort with 19 points on 16 attacks and three aces, along with 20 receptions and 15 digs.

Royse Tubino added 12 points and 14 digs, while Paat contributed 11 points off the bench.
